    Understanding Urn Sizes

    The very first step is choosing the right size. Urns are not one-size-fits-all, and the dimensions you need depend on how the urn will be used.

    • Standard Adult Urns – Designed to hold the ashes of one adult, typically around 200 cubic inches of space.

    • Keepsake Urns – Smaller urns meant for sharing ashes among family members or keeping a portion in a special place at home.

    • Companion Urns – Larger urns built to hold the ashes of two people, often chosen by couples who wish to remain together.

    • Pet Urns – Available in a wide range of sizes depending on the animal, from small keepsake designs to larger vessels.

    💡 Tip: As a general rule, one pound of body weight translates to one cubic inch of ash. For example, a 180 lb adult would require an urn that holds at least 180 cubic inches.

    Choosing a Style That Fits Your Home

    Urns are not only about function; they are also about form. Many families today want a memorial piece that feels like it belongs in their home — something that blends seamlessly with their décor while still carrying deep meaning.

    • Modern Urns – Clean lines, minimalist finishes, neutral tones. These often look like high-end décor pieces rather than traditional urns.

    • Classic Urns – Timeless shapes with subtle detailing, often in bronze, ceramic, or stone-inspired finishes.

    • Keepsake Designs – Small, decorative pieces that resemble art objects, candles, or vases, making them versatile in any room.

    • Personalized Urns – Can be engraved or customized with a meaningful inscription or design element.

    Think about the room where you’ll place the urn: living room, bedroom, office, or a dedicated memorial space. The right style should feel natural, like it belongs.

    Selecting the Right Material

    Urns come in a wide variety of materials, each offering a unique look and feel.

    • Ceramic or Porcelain – Elegant, timeless, often with a glossy finish. Works beautifully in traditional and modern homes alike.

    • Metal (Bronze, Brass, or Stainless Steel) – Durable and sophisticated, often with subtle engravings or matte finishes.

    • Wood – Warm and natural, perfect for families who want something that feels organic and grounding.

    • Marble or Stone – Striking and enduring, these urns carry a sense of permanence and gravitas.

    When choosing, think both about aesthetics and practicality. Do you want something durable for frequent handling, or something more decorative for a display space?

    Indoor vs. Outdoor Placement

    Where the urn will be placed is another key factor.

    • Indoor Memorials – Any material works well. Consider style, finish, and how it complements your home’s décor.

    • Outdoor Memorials – Stone, metal, or certain treated woods are more durable for outdoor elements.

    If you’re planning to scatter ashes but still want a keepsake, a smaller urn or keepsake box is a thoughtful option.
